Data Engineer

Toronto, ON, Canada

Job Description


Our Banking client in Toronto, Ontario is looking to hire a Data Engineer for a 5-month contract role with possibility for extension.

What you will be doing\xe2\x80\xa6

  • Collaborate with stakeholders to deliver data models to address operational needs.
  • Combine multiple data sources across all contact center platforms and applications to support advanced analytics products.
  • Ingest massive volumes of structure and unstructured format data, model, transform and store it in a variety of data stores.
  • Support the Senior Data Engineer in defining data quality metrics and processes to monitor data in production environment.
  • Assist MIS & Data Analytics team with infrastructure development.
  • Develop ETLs for analytics solutions using Python, Spark, SQL, and Power BI
  • Produce ad hoc analyses, deep-dives, and drill downs on specific issues, topics, or areas of opportunity (e.g., process improvements)
  • Support the Senior Data Engineer in preparing reports and presentations to communicate findings to stakeholders.
  • Assist in mentoring and up-skilling peers for advanced analytics.
  • Streamline, enhance and automate existing products to create capacity for team to develop new solutions.
What you will need to succeed\xe2\x80\xa6

Must have skills:
  • 5+ years data engineering experience in cross-functional data teams (data modelling, data warehousing and database design)
  • 5+ years using python or other programming languages (application development, package management, dependencies, and deployment)
  • 5+ years using SQL for ETL, DBT and data analysis, flexibility on syntax (SQL server, PostgreSQL)
  • 3+ years of Experience with UNIX/LINUX tools and shell scripting
  • 3+ years of experience designing and building ETL/ELT, data pipelines, or data engineering solutions.
Nice-To-Have Skills:
  • Experience and understanding of various ML techniques including NLP.
  • Hands-on experience with Big Data ecosystem tools (e.g., Hadoop, Hive, Spark, BigQuery) and object storage (e.g., blob, MinIO)
  • Experience with Docker, CI/CD tools, and Airflow and Kubernetes
  • Experience with cloud architecture (Azure, AWS, GCP)
  • Contact center experience.
  • Experience with telephony data (Avaya, Genesys) and WFM data (Verint, Aspect)
  • French and / or Spanish fluency
  • Understanding of Agile and Scrum methodologies and experience working in a Scrum environment (Jira and Confluence)
Applying with Raise

Raise is an established IT and engineering hiring firm with over 60 years\' experience connecting talented candidates with meaningful work. When you apply, you\'ll get more than just a chance at a great job-you\'ll become part of a vast network of employers that are always changing.

We value diversity and inclusion and encourage all qualified people to apply, however, only those selected for an interview will be contacted. If we can make this easier through accommodation in the recruitment process, please contact us at or

Ewemi

Ian Martin

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Related Jobs

Job Detail

  • Job Id
    JD2207731
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Toronto, ON, Canada
  • Education
    Not mentioned